Answer: There is a 30% chance Ricky will pull out a quarter
Step-by-step explanation:
This problem is quite simple, really. Okay, so first we're gonna figure out how many items in total there are. He has 3 quarters, 5 dimes, and 2 nickels. So 3+5+2 is equal to 10. Since there is 3 quarters out of the 10 different options, here is how many quarters are in the bag (aka the probability that Ricky will pull out a quarter): 3/10. 3/10 is the same thing as 30%, so there is a 30 percent chance Ricky will pull out a quarter.

Answer: Original expression: 2x - 11 + 4x + 7 + 3(x-4)
Simplified: 9x - 16
Step-by-step explanation:
2x - 11 + 4x + 7 + 3(x-4) becomes 2x - 11 + 4x + 7 + 3x -12
Group like terms, then combine to simplify:
2x + 4x + 3x -11 + 7 - 12
2x + 4x + 3x = 9x
-11 -12 + 7 = =23+7= -16
Simplified expression: 9x - 16
